Abstract

A fluid distribution system for a printhead. The system having a first fluid container a fluid connector for connection to a fluid input of the printhead; and a second fluid container connected between the first container and the connector for delivering fluid from the first container to the connector, wherein the second container is located relative to the first container and the connector so that a fluid pressure difference between fluid contained within the second container and fluid at the connector is independent of the amount of fluid contained within the first container.

Claims (11)

1 . A fluid distribution system for a printhead, the system comprising:

a first fluid container;

a fluid connector for connection to a fluid input of the printhead; and

a second fluid container connected between the first container and the connector for delivering fluid from the first container to the connector,

wherein the second container is located relative to the first container and the connector so that a fluid pressure difference between fluid contained within the second container and fluid at the connector is independent of the amount of fluid contained within the first container.

2 . A system according to claim 1 , wherein a fluid pressure at fluid ejection nozzles of the printhead is a negative fluid pressure.

3 . A system according to claim 2 , wherein during fluid ejection at the nozzles of the printhead fluid is drawn from the second container to the printhead via the fluid connector.

4 . A system according to claim 2 , wherein as fluid is drawn from the second container the second container draws fluid from the first container so as to maintain a predetermined fluid level in the second container.

5 . A system according to claim 4 , wherein the second container comprises a valve connected between an inlet of the second container and a fluid path interconnecting the first and second containers, the valve being operated to allow fluid flow from the first to the second container when a fluid level in the second container is less than the predetermined fluid level.

6 . A system according to claim 1 , wherein the first container is at a position higher than the second container and the printhead.

7 . A system according to claim 6 , wherein the second container is positioned lower than the printhead.
